Hemispheric functional asymmetries and sex effects in visual bistable perception
Alfredo Brancucci1, Sara Ferracci2, Anita D'Anselmo3
1Department of Motor, Human and Health Sciences, University of Rome "Foro Italico", Italy.
Male and female perception of ambiguous figures differs based on visual field presentation, reflecting hemispheric asymmetries in consciousness. This study highlights sex-based differences in visual processing and conscious perception.

Background:
- Bistable perception involves ambiguous stimuli that elicit alternating conscious percepts.
- Left-right hemispheric (LH-RH) asymmetries are well-documented in cognitive processing.
- Investigating sex differences in hemispheric processing offers insights into consciousness.
Purpose of the Study:
- To evaluate LH-RH asymmetries in consciousness using bistable perception.
- To examine how stimulus presentation side and participant sex influence perception.
- To explore sex-based differences in hemispheric processing of visual stimuli.
Main Methods:
- Utilized the divided visual field paradigm with Rubin's vase-faces stimuli.
- Presented stimuli to left (LVF) and right (RVF) visual hemifields (Experiment 1).
- Monitored 48 healthy subjects using eye-tracking technology.
Main Results:
- Males perceived faces more in LVF (RH processing) and vases more in RVF (LH processing).
- Females showed similar perception patterns across hemifields.
- Simultaneous perception of two different qualia occurred more frequently in males.
Conclusions:
- Percepts reflect the processing capabilities of the hemisphere receiving the stimulus.
- Sex differences in bistable perception mirror known hemispheric asymmetry differences.
- Bistable perception serves as a genuine manifestation of consciousness influenced by sex-specific hemispheric processing.
